Information about +441237451940

Trace Owner details of +441237451940


  





+441237451940 is business number, listed for Lenwood Energies. Lenwood Energies is a Solar energy equipment supplier in United Kingdom. The contact address of +441237451940 is Foxdown Manor Cottages Foxdown, Bideford EX39 5PJ, United Kingdom. Lenwood Energies business has a rating of 1.5 out of 5.

Business Name Lenwood Energies
Business Pincode EX39 5PJ
Business Address Foxdown Manor Cottages Foxdown, Bideford EX39 5PJ, United Kingdom
Business Rating 1.5
Business Category Solar energy equipment supplier





Browse Other Numbers:


Cell Number Business Name
448000487617 CBS Renewable Energy Limited
441271599921 EV Charger Installers - Circular Systems Ltd
441271343377 Barum Solarheat
441271867531 Power on Demand
447551226900 G P Diagnostics
Cell Number Business Name
443456003519 Certas Energy
441271862459 Ampere Solar
447814762563 Lawson Electrical - Solar Pv
447564656265 Keithneil enterprises
448000487617 CBS Devon Ltd


  • Time Taken = 0.3665